There's a balance between to two and each effort has a demand on the body, both in a positive direction. Big gear, low cadence relies on muscle strength more than cardiovascular strength and will bring about growth to the involved muscles. High cadence "spinning" requires more cardiovascular strength, but is easier on the muscles and joints. Over time you'll naturally develop a balance between the two. Do you have more leg (Ullrich) or more lung (Armstrong)? Personally I value a stronger cardiovascular system. It's easy to have lots of muscle and a ****ty blood profile, not so with a strong cardiovascular system. In short, find your balance, ride lots, eat your veggies.
